Surgical treatment of synovial-collagen disorders of the hand

Figure 2. (a) Peripheral arthritis is an early stage of bone response to synovitis. In the DRUJ, it typically begins along the proximal joint where synovium attaches. It has the appearance of a "goatee" on the articular surface of the ulna as noted in these 4 symptomatic patients; (b) at surgery, the osteophyte is made up of soft reactive bone, which is easily removed circumferentially; (c) a 5-year postoperation follow-up shows no progression of DRUJ arthritis in this asymptomatic patient
